The Supreme Court on Wednesday granted interim bail to Enforcement Directorate (ED) officer Ankit Tiwari who was arrested by the Tamil Nadu Directorate of Vigilance and Anti-Corruption (DVAC) for alleged bribery. While granting him the relief, a bench of Justices Surya Kant and K V Viswanathan said he shall not directly or indirectly contact or influence the witnesses in the case.
